Abstract

A kind of negative pressure with air is used terraced as the mine of lifting power, mainly be made up of the motor that is located at well head, blower fan, cover room, terraced case and hoistway.The ladder upper box part has several seal ring to reduce leakage of air, guarantees terraced case prerequisite sealing property when upper and lower operation.There are four in the cover room and stop the ladder card, when well head is stopped, use for terraced case.

Description

Subatmospheric pressure mine ladder
The present invention relates to and lifting instrument that the vertical shaft of digging up mine is supporting, relate in particular to no cable, with the negative pressure of air mining ladder as power.
The mine lift instrument of known technology, it is many to consume steel, the manufacturing cost height, promote cage with wirerope, have disconnected cable danger, for guaranteeing safety, must increase substantially the safety factor of cable, so just improve cable car manufacturing cost and over-the-road expense, increase the burden of enterprise.
Purpose of the present invention is to propose a kind of novel structure, safe and reliable to operation, and manufacturing cost is very low, and is enough to overcome the new design of prior art defective, discloses the subatmospheric pressure mine ladder of a kind of negative pressure with air as lifting power.
Task of the present invention is finished as follows: establish a seal closure room on the well head of vertical shaft, the cover roof is provided with blower fan.During running, the air in cover room and the hoistway is taken away a part, therefore produces the negative pressure of certain value, be in the terraced case of hoistway bottom, under the effect of this negative pressure, the rising of just being picked up, along the hoistway operation, when waiting to arrive pithead position, just stopped terraced card lock.
When descending, the cover door is closed, and the air intake window on tunnel, shaft bottom door and the door all is in closed condition, at this moment returns and stops the ladder card, opens the aie escape valve of terraced upper box part, and terraced case can descend voluntarily.Because of the venting ability of aie escape valve be the section size through strict control, therefore can provide appropriate resistance, make the ore deposit ladder keep suitable reduction of speed.When well was low, push rod at first landed, and stirs rocking lever, and its aie escape valve is closed, and terraced case promptly slows down, and then is parked in the shaft bottom.
Accompanying drawing is the scheme drawing that conforms to theme of the present invention.
As follows referring now to description of drawings:
Motor (1) and blower fan (2) are the power resources of ore deposit ladder. When preparing starting, the ladder case is in the bottom of hoistway (9), tunnel door (20) and air intake window (19) all are in closed condition, cover door (7) and vent valve (12) also are in closed condition, at this moment starting fan (2), make to produce a certain amount of negative pressure in the hoistway (9), force terraced case (16) to rise along hoistway (9). Ladder lower box part low-pressure area, the air that is entered by air intake window (19) replenishes. During well head to be gone upward to, ladder upper box part two road ribs (13) are broken through and are stopped ladder card (14), ladder case (16) is namely locked, vent valve (12) also cuts out under the stirring of push rod (4), upper non-return valve (11) is also closed voluntarily along with motor (1) and stopping of blower fan (2), at this moment can open cover door (7) and terraced case door (6), and mine car can go out from a thruster, empty wagons enters from another thruster, and whole uphill process is namely accused and finished. When descending, shut terraced case door (6) and cover door (7), return and stop ladder card (14), terraced case (16) is namely descending with certain speed. When treating descending near shaft bottom, push rod (4) lands in advance, stir rocking lever (3), terraced box top vent valve (12) cuts out, the air of ladder case (16) bottom, because of the discharging of no place compressed, thereby terraced case (16) is slowed down, treat this air slowly rush down miss after, terraced case (16) namely comes to a complete stop on shaft bottom spring (10).
For guaranteeing the close wind performance of terraced case (16), on its casing top three seals ring (5) is arranged, four sides of casing and upper and lower two ends have eight guide wheels (18), on the circular cross-section of hoistway (9), reduce by one section circular arc, be provided with one section tangent line plane (8), make terraced case (16) when operation is stopped, keep certain level orientation, in order to dock with well head track (17) and shaft bottom track (22), link up tunnel (21).
Because air has better elastic, it is more steady that the operation of ore deposit ladder will become.In addition, the operational process of ore deposit ladder is a process of being interrupted air draft, helps in the tunnel and the underground air circulation, reduces accumulating of hazardous gas, increases more fresh air.
This subatmospheric pressure mine ladder adds change less, also can be used on the inclined shaft.If blower fan can reduce by 5% to normal barometric pressure, every sq m wellhole section can provide 500 kilograms of lift, and the vertical shaft that diameter is 6 meters, the lift that can provide are 14000 kilograms.As when being used on the inclined shaft, its hoisting capacity also increases to some extent.
